Market Overview
The Africa soy beverages market has experienced significant growth in recent years. Soy beverages, also known as soy milk or soymilk, are plant-based alternatives to dairy milk. They are made from soybeans, which are processed and blended with water to create a creamy and nutritious beverage. Soy beverages have gained popularity in Africa due to their numerous health benefits and the increasing demand for dairy alternatives among consumers.
Meaning
Soy beverages are non-dairy alternatives that are derived from soybeans. They offer a nutritious and plant-based option for individuals who are lactose intolerant, have dairy allergies, or choose to follow a vegan or vegetarian lifestyle. Soy beverages are rich in protein, essential amino acids, vitamins, and minerals, making them a healthy choice for consumers.

Market Drivers
- Health Benefits: Soy beverages are known for their numerous health benefits. They are rich in protein, low in saturated fat, and contain no cholesterol. Soy beverages also provide essential vitamins and minerals, making them a healthy choice for consumers concerned about their well-being.
- Lactose Intolerance and Dairy Allergies: Many individuals in Africa suffer from lactose intolerance or dairy allergies, which restricts their consumption of traditional dairy milk. Soy beverages offer a suitable alternative as they are lactose-free and free from common allergens found in dairy.
- Growing Vegan and Vegetarian Population: The rising number of individuals adopting vegan and vegetarian lifestyles has significantly contributed to the demand for soy beverages. These plant-based alternatives provide essential nutrients and act as a sustainable option for those avoiding animal products.
- Urbanization and Changing Lifestyles: The increasing urbanization and changing lifestyles in Africa have led to a shift in dietary preferences. Consumers are looking for convenient and healthier beverage options, and soy beverages fit the bill perfectly.
Market Restraints
- High Competition from Other Plant-based Alternatives: While soy beverages have gained popularity, they face stiff competition from other plant-based alternatives such as almond milk, coconut milk, and oat milk. The availability and marketing efforts of these alternatives pose a challenge to the growth of the soy beverages market.
- Price Sensitivity: Soy beverages, especially premium and fortified varieties, can be relatively expensive compared to traditional dairy milk. Price sensitivity among consumers, especially in price-conscious markets, can hinder the widespread adoption of soy beverages.
- Limited Consumer Awareness: Despite the growing popularity of soy beverages, there is still a need for increased consumer awareness about their benefits. Many consumers are unfamiliar with soy beverages or have misconceptions about their taste and nutritional value.
- Supply Chain Challenges: The soy beverages market relies heavily on a stable supply chain for soybeans. Any disruptions in the supply chain, such as crop failures or transportation issues, can impact the availability and pricing of soy beverages.

Category-wise Insights
- Plain Soy Beverages: Plain soy beverages are the most common type available in the market. They provide a versatile base for various recipes and are preferred by individuals who prefer a neutral taste or want to customize their beverages.
- Flavored Soy Beverages: Flavored soy beverages offer a wide range of taste options, including chocolate, vanilla, strawberry, and more. These beverages appeal to consumers looking for a more indulgent and enjoyable drinking experience.
- Fortified Soy Beverages: Fortified soy beverages are enriched with additional nutrients such as vitamins, minerals, and omega-3 fatty acids. These beverages target health-conscious consumers who seek enhanced nutritional benefits.
